The Role


As an Analysis Engineer - Propulsion you will be responsible for:

  • Sizing and stress analysis of propulsion unit structures by means of hand calculations, numerical simulations (FEM) and optimization techniques
  • Create, manage and validate detailed FE models of complete propulsion structures and systems, with responsibility for the full workflow of numerical modelling, solving and post-processing
  • Creation of clear and concise technical reports and documentation

In addition, you will also be reviewing and checking of internal and supplier analysis data.

You
To succeed within the role of an Analysis Engineer - Propulsion, you will have the following skills:

  • Engineering degree in Aerospace Engineering, Mechanical Engineering or related field is required
  • 8+ years of experience in Structural analysis, with application to aircraft primary structures and/or engines and pylons
  • Advanced knowledge of stress analysis methods following established standards for CFRP and metallic structures, particularly for complex assemblies
  • Extensive working experience with the commercial implicit FE code OptiStruct, and corresponding pre- and post-processing tools (HyperMesh and HyperView) is a must

In addition, experience in vibration analysis such as modal, harmonic or forced response, random vibration, rotor dynamics would be beneficial.
